I was traveling I-95 North in Northeastern NC at 70 MPH when the engine bucked and hiccupped 3-4 times, set the SES light on and shut off. I was able to fire it back up and limp to an exit and it happened again before I reached the exit. I coasted to the top and got off the interstate. I had a spare CPS in the glove box, changed it out and the truck ran fine afterwards.


It was a 10 year old "black" International 1825899C93. What is the recommended replacement for this CPS for the modern day?


The new CPS also took care of a low RPM 42 MPH engine skip that I first thought was a tire balance issue!
